Macular Retinal Edema, also known as macular edema, is related to intermediate uveitis and central retinal vein occlusion, and has symptoms including edema and peau d'orange. An important gene associated with Macular Retinal Edema is SERPINF1 (Serpin Family F Member 1), and among its related pathways/superpathways are Apoptotic Pathways in Synovial Fibroblasts and ERK Signaling. The drugs Dexamethasone and Dexamethasone acetate have been mentioned in the context of this disorder. Affiliated tissues include eye and retina, and related phenotypes are nervous system and homeostasis/metabolism
